Output c52e540ea39f33e9000a66d534d8a8490777c778f86e4d2c104f2f1db1ac06cd:1

value
24116
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1faea2e4b9cdd38e1000bc30a2b67c847739110a OP_EQUAL
address
34aY5S6d4RSEdiPSevNc7N8TKA8VvKGk5E
transaction
c52e540ea39f33e9000a66d534d8a8490777c778f86e4d2c104f2f1db1ac06cd
confirmations
18711
spent
true